Captain Luna stared at her new helmet with wonder. She was already in the brand new Phase II armor that has been distributed enmass to the Republic Army.

The Phase II Armor was designed to fix some of the flaws with the Phase I variant. The new armor allowed her troops to become more specialized, having the ability to the variety of equipment they needed to use. It was lighter, more flexible, and extremely comfortable compared to the Phase I. Especially the helmet.

Luna hated the old Phase I helmet. It felt like someone just cut holes in a bucket and put it on her head. But the Kaminoans ensured that she and her sisters would receive better fitting armor.

With the new armor, Luna was able to ask for a specific type. She had the standard body armor, but instead of the new Phase II helmet, she held a BARC Trooper helmet in her hooves.

The helmet was designed to keep the trooper’s attention forward at high speeds. It was definitely going to make her stand out. Well, more than she already did.

Cadence took comfort in her new armor. She especially enjoyed the chance to customize it. The 212th Attack Battalion was told that they can customize their armor, with whatever paint design they want, so long as it was orange to mark their unit.

She received the same armor as her other men, with a few more assets to mark her as an officer; such as her shoulder pauldron and a kama. Her helmet also had the macrobinoculars attached. A tool that she can flip down to see further. It saved her room in her toolkit when she did not need the handheld binoculars.

The captain watched her men begin work on their armor, adding little designs to make them standout. She felt her heart melt when Waxer added a small picture of Little Numa to the side of his helmet.

They never had a chance to return to Ryloth and see if she was alright. But they made a promise and clones kept their promises.

With that thought in mind, she grabbed the armor paint and got to work.


Celestia smiled as she watched her men show off their armor designs. She enjoyed the little designs they had made to make them unique. But she hated the armor color. Since the 187th was mostly commanded by general Windu, most of the men agreed that they should wear purple. It seemed like a good idea that first, but now the alicorn commander was not so sure. She hated the purple that covered her armor. Her new armor was something to behold.

It was the new Airborne Armor, including the complementary kama, and a bandolier wrapped around her chest. Unlike the rest of her men, she did not have an antennae sticking out of the back. The 187th was mostly recon and vanguard assaults, so they would need long distance communicators built in.


All three commanders placed their helmets on their heads and stood in front of their men. The new armor gave a whole new look to the Clone Army. No longer were they the peacekeeping force the Republic wanted them to be.

Doctrines have changed, battles were now fought with more aggressive strategies, and the armor reflected that. It made them look more intimidating, more like soldiers bred to win wars. For better or worse, this was the new Clone Army.
